Those born during the month of April either possess the zodiac sign of an Aries or Taurus. Aries are born between March 21 and April 19 and Taurus are born between April 20 and May 20, according to Astrology Zodiac signs.

People who are Aries are said to be courageous, optimistic, confident and moody while a Taurus is patient, reliable, devoted and at times stubborn.
